Ssd or the sata cable urgent help needed
Installed a used Kington SSD in a 24” iMac with 3.06 GHz Core Duo and maxed out RAM.
Installation went fine, however after restarting the system the screen goes white, on booting from recovery partition from USB drive it appears that the SSD becomes unintalizd. After formatting it again and installing El Capitan still again it boots on the software but gives the same problem on restart.
Tried several times but the SSD becomes uninitialized every time upon every restart.
Is the blank screen due the SSD or the SATA cable?
